Ballroom dancing ___ over 400 years old, but the modern dance steps are from England in the 1920s. It’s very popular and is a hobby for people of all ages. But is ballroom dancing a sport? Ballroom dancers ___ a lot, and they enter competitions. The most important competition is in Blackpool, in the north of England. Dancers from all over the world compete there every year to ___ the dance championship.

TV programmes about ballroom dancing ___ very popular. In Strictly Come Dancing, a British TV programme, celebrities dance with professional dancers. Every week the celebrities ___ a new dance and after the show, people vote for their favourite celebrity dancer. In Britain, about thirteen million people ___ the final on TV every year!
